SECTION 105A.7D   Treatment of photographs and impressions of fingerprints  

(1)    
A photograph, or an impression of fingerprints, taken of or from a terrorist offender as mentioned in paragraph 105A.7B(5)(b) or (c) must be used only for the purpose of ensuring compliance with an extended supervision order or interim supervision order relating to the offender.

(2)    
The photograph or the impression must be destroyed if:

(a)    no extended supervision order or interim supervision order has been in force in relation to the offender for 12 months; and

(b)    either:


(i) no proceedings relating to an extended supervision order or interim supervision order relating to the offender were on foot in that 12-month period; or

(ii) proceedings relating to an extended supervision order or interim supervision order relating to the offender were discontinued or completed within that 12-month period.

(3)    
A person commits an offence if:

(a)    the person engages in conduct; and

(b)    the conduct contravenes subsection (1) .

Penalty: Imprisonment for 2 years.
